Ray is the founder and CEO of MF Analytics and one of the chief architects of the BRAC deal. Prior to starting MF Analytics, Ray was at Lehman Brothers, working on the cutting edge of asset securitization while working with the fledgling Commercial Mortgage-Backed Security (CMBS) industry in the 1990s. While at Lehman, Ray had over $100 Billion of product exposure. He has also worked in Private Equity where he specialized in optimizing supply chain operations and in re-structuring multinational companies with sales of over $1 billion. Ray has led many multinational groups.
He has a BS degree in Mechanical Engineering (high distinction), a BA in Economics (cum laude) from University of Rochester and an MBA from MIT Sloan School of Management.
Tanir recently joined MF Analytics, bringing with him an extensive background in structured finance. Tanir has worked for Fortress Investment Group where he specialized in purchasing distressed financial institutions and securitizing their underlying assets. He has also worked at Lehman Brothers on the CMBS, RMBS, and ABS trading and structuring desks. He was, for example, involved with the first student loan and the first cellular tower securitization in the world.
Tanir has an MBA from Carnegie Mellon's Tepper School of Business and a B.A. in
Economics from the University of Chicago. Tanir speaks Portuguese.
